**Your responsibilities**
The IT&D Manager – Platform Architect will be mainly responsible for:
+ Design and architect scalable and reliable integration solutions using MuleSoft Anypoint Platform to meet business requirements.
+ Develop and maintain integration processes between applications, systems, and data sources utilizing MuleSoft's integration capabilities.
+ Collaborate with cross-functional teams to gather integration requirements, analyze existing systems, and propose innovative solutions.
+ Lead the implementation and configuration of MuleSoft solutions, including API development, data mapping, and transformation.
+ Create and maintain technical documentation, including design specifications, deployment guides, and best practices for MuleSoft integration.
+ Monitor system performance, troubleshoot issues, and optimize integration processes for maximum efficiency and reliability.
+ Provide technical guidance and mentorship to junior team members, fostering a culture of continuous learning and development.
**The experience we're looking for**
+ Minimum of 12+ years of experience in Enterprise Integration and API development, with at least 5 years of hands-on experience with MuleSoft (CloudHub, On-premises, RTF, Private cloud etc.,).
+ MuleSoft certification(s) such as MuleSoft Certified Developer, MuleSoft Certified Architect, or MuleSoft Certified Integration Architect strongly preferred.
+ Proficiency in designing and implementing MuleSoft Anypoint Platform solutions, including API-led connectivity, data integration, and application development.
+ Strong understanding of integration patterns, RESTful APIs, SOAP services, and messaging protocols.
+ Experience with cloud technologies (AWS, Azure, Google Cloud) and containerization platforms (Docker, Kubernetes) preferred.
+ Excellent analytical, problem-solving, and communication skills, with the ability to effectively collaborate with cross-functional teams.
+ Proven track record of leading successful MuleSoft integration projects from design to deployment in enterprise environments.
